    Porridge instead of Oatmeal! 40g of Oats, 150ml of Semi-skimmed/Skimmed milk on the hob until it's creamy. Absolutely delicious for only 180 calories plain! I usually top mine off with raisins, half a teaspon of cinnamon and half a teaspoon of brown sugar.

    Sounds like its mainly the texture you hate? Try steel cut or old-fashioned oats. The textures are totally different from the quick cook kind.

    Make some home made granola and use it as a topping for fresh berries or yogurt (or both, in the form of a parfait).

    OAT CAKES!!!!!!! Best Breakfast ever :)

    1: Mix 1 egg and 1 egg white (organic if you can) with 1 package (again organic) instant oatmeal. I like the apple cinnamon myself

    2: cook in a pan in the shape of pan cakes

    3: enjoy!
